Backflow testing, why do we need it?


A backflow prevention device is used to protect potable water supplies from contamination or pollution due to backflow.


The Health and Risks of Contaminated Drinking Water


Clean drinking water is something that many of us take for granted. Public water supplies in the United States are generally safe and clean, but when water is contaminated, it could be deadly. From 2011 to 2012,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, in the US alone there were 32 drinking water associated outbreaks reported, which caused at least 431 cases of illness, 102 hospitalizations, and 14 deaths1. The US Environmental Protection Agency estimates that only a small percentage of total backflow incidents are actually reported2. Contaminants infect municipal water when pipes are improperly installed or when a hose is connected to a non-potable water source. The American Backflow Prevention Association estimates more than 100,000 incidents happen every day in the United States3. Not every incident results in illness, but every incident poses a threat. Backflow devices are used to protect the public potable water supply from the possibility of contamination or pollution by isolating within its customers' internal distribution system(s) or its customers' private water system(s) such contaminants or pollutants which could backflow into the public water supply system;



The risks to drinking water quality from backflow contamination incidents pose a constant threat—whether they’re nuisance, non-health hazards, or serious public health events. Plumbing codes mandate that potable water supplies be protected against backflow at all cross-connections. We offer the largest selection of backflow prevention solutions for any application.
